WebBasic Anatomy. A distal radius fracture is commonly called a wrist fracture or a broken wrist. The radius is one of the two long bones in the forearm that run from the elbow to the hand. Distal means the farther (wrist) end of the bone. The upper part of your radius (closer to your elbow) is part of your elbow joint, and the lower part of your ... WebFastcap's small radius plane is just such a tool. It's got a notched sole to allow you to follow a 90° edge, and the iron is ground and notched to create a 1/16" radius edge. It takes a couple of minutes to fettle this plane and to get the iron in exactly the right spot, but once it's set it seems to stay right where you left it.
